**Webhook Retry Semantics — Pallenreach Dispatch**

Failed deliveries are retried with exponential backoff: 1m, 5m, 30m, then hourly up to 24 attempts. A 2xx halts retries; 410 disables the endpoint. Release builds must verify retry counters against the internal delivery ledger, which authenticates with the key shown below.

app token of fajop-fahif = qvz4-AnML

## Runbook: Vendoring fonts for Quillback

When the upstream font mirror flakes (it will), we vendor the typefaces straight into the Quillback asset bundle. Grab the licensed set from the internal archive, run the subsetting script, and bump the asset hash — otherwise clients keep the stale cache forever. Support folks only need to verify the bundler picked up the settings listed below.

config for bahop-baduf:
[kasion]
team = lamath
access_code = ac_d807e5
host = kasion.paliqcloud.corp
port = 4000
owner = julix.tamvan
peer = frair.qorvelsoft.local

Ticket: Config drift found during FD leak hunt on Quillbarrow ingest workers. While chasing the leaked file descriptors, I noticed the descriptor ceiling and socket-reuse flags differ between the two prod hosts, which explains why only one box hits the limit. The leak itself is in the retry path that reopens spool files without closing the old handle; fix is in review. To reproduce the drift, compare against the canonical values, which are as follows.

settings of bajop-badug:
holath:
  pin: 1590
  metrics_host: metrics.holath.qorvelsys.internal
  tenant: sorix
  seal: seal_ecae8588

Ticket: Config drift on Quillbus log compaction settings

The broker nodes in the Harlow cluster are running with compaction thresholds that no longer match what's in the Fernwheel deploy repo. Someone appears to have hand-tuned segment retention during the March incident and never backported the change. Compaction is now lagging on the orders topic, and disk usage on node three is climbing about 4% a day. Please reconcile before the weekend. For reference, the values currently live on the brokers are as follows.

deployment values, yahop-kajop:
holath:
  log_level: info
  metrics_host: metrics.holath.lumiclabs.internal
  pin: 9484
  pool_size: 4